Output 84b8625c64f86e1197c3ce2ea39c186269efa5023abc632c736d8706653074fc:12

value
153136
script pubkey
OP_0 OP_PUSHBYTES_20 aa751e80e92ccc1778f69b600f208967cd9c2efe
address
bc1q4f63aq8f9nxpw78kndsq7gyfvlxecth72k30g7
transaction
84b8625c64f86e1197c3ce2ea39c186269efa5023abc632c736d8706653074fc
spent
true